📜  macOS和OpenBSD之间的区别(1)

📅  最后修改于: 2023-12-03 14:44:06.537000             🧑  作者: Mango

macOS和OpenBSD之间的区别

本文将为程序员介绍macOS和OpenBSD之间的区别,以下是macOS和OpenBSD之间在几个方面的差异。

设计目的
macOS

macOS是由苹果公司推出的操作系统,旨在为苹果公司的硬件设备提供一个用户友好的环境。

OpenBSD

OpenBSD是一个基于BSD的操作系统,它的主要目的是提供一个安全的操作系统,同时提供一系列安全工具和默认开启了一系列安全设置。

许可证
macOS

macOS是一个封闭的操作系统,其许可证是专有的,只能在苹果硬件上运行。

OpenBSD

OpenBSD是一个开源的操作系统,其许可证是BSD许可证,因此用户可以自由地使用、复制、修改和分发OpenBSD。

安全性
macOS

macOS的安全性得到了广泛的赞誉,但也面临着许多风险,例如恶意软件、网络钓鱼和社交工程攻击等。

OpenBSD

OpenBSD的安全性是其设计目的之一,其源代码经过精心设计和审核,同时默认开启了一系列安全设置。因此,OpenBSD是一个非常安全的操作系统,用于高度机密的任务和数据处理非常适合。

可用的软件包
macOS

macOS有许多优秀的应用程序和游戏,这些应用程序和游戏可以在苹果的应用商店中下载和安装。

OpenBSD

OpenBSD的软件包相对较少,与macOS相比,其软件包可能会有所不同,而且有些软件包在OpenBSD中并不可用。但是,OpenBSD提供了大量的安全工具,这些工具是OpenBSD安全性的重要组成部分。

适用的硬件
macOS

macOS只能在苹果公司的硬件上运行,例如Mac电脑和苹果笔记本电脑。

OpenBSD

OpenBSD支持的硬件范围更广泛,可以在许多笔记本电脑、台式机、服务器甚至手机和嵌入式设备上运行。

总结

如上所述,macOS和OpenBSD之间在设计目的、许可证、安全性、可用的软件包和适用的硬件方面存在显著差异。无论您是需要强大的开发工具和软件包还是需要更安全的操作系统,都可以根据需要任选适合的操作系统。